Adding Vitamin E or aloe vera to green tea ice cubes elevates their benefits, turning a simple beauty hack into a more nourishing skincare ritual. Vitamin E is a powerful antioxidant that helps protect skin cells from free radical damage, supports healing, and adds extra hydration. When infused into green tea ice cubes, it works alongside the tea’s catechins to calm inflammation, reduce redness, and improve overall skin texture. This combination can make the skin appear smoother, softer, and more resilient while maintaining that natural, healthy glow.

Aloe vera brings its own set of soothing and hydrating properties. Its cooling effect complements the ice therapy perfectly, calming irritation, redness, or minor sunburns while delivering moisture to prevent dryness. Aloe also contains enzymes and vitamins that help repair the skin barrier, making the face feel refreshed, plump, and revitalized after each use. When frozen with green tea, aloe slowly releases these benefits as the cube melts, allowing gentle absorption without overwhelming sensitive skin.

Combining these ingredients is simple and highly customizable. A few drops of Vitamin E oil or a small amount of pure aloe gel mixed into your green tea before freezing creates a multipurpose cube that tackles puffiness, dullness, irritation, and dryness all at once.
